En este artículo, vamos a explorar el concepto de algoritmo lineal, su definición, ejemplos y características. Un algoritmo es un conjunto de pasos estandarizados para resolver un problema.
¿Qué es un Algoritmo Lineal?
Un algoritmo lineal es un tipo de algoritmo que sigue una secuencia lineal de pasos para resolver un problema. Esto significa que cada paso se ejecutará de manera consecutiva, sin saltos ni giros inesperados. La linealidad de un algoritmo se refiere a la capacidad de realizar cambios consecutivos sin afectar la estructura del algoritmo.
Ejemplos de Algoritmo Lineal
A continuación, se presentan 10 ejemplos de algoritmos lineales:
- Un algoritmo para calcular la sumatoria de una lista de números.
- Un algoritmo para encontrar el mayor elemento en una lista.
- Un algoritmo para ordenar una lista alfabéticamente.
- Un algoritmo para encontrar el promedio de una lista de números.
- Un algoritmo para encontrar el menor elemento en una lista.
- Un algoritmo para calcular la raíz cuadrada de un número.
- Un algoritmo para encontrar el máximo valor de una función.
- Un algoritmo para calcular la longitud de una cadena de texto.
- Un algoritmo para encontrar el índice de un elemento en una lista.
- Un algoritmo para ordenar una lista de números en orden ascendente.
Diferencia entre Algoritmo Lineal y No Lineal
La principal diferencia entre un algoritmo lineal y no lineal es que los algoritmos no lineales pueden saltar o giros inesperados en la secuencia de pasos, lo que puede hacer que el algoritmo sea más difícil de entender y depurar.
¿Cómo se utiliza un Algoritmo Lineal?
Un algoritmo lineal se utiliza en una variedad de áreas, como la programación, la estadística y la matemática. Los algoritmos lineales se utilizan para resolver problemas que requieren una secuencia de pasos estandarizados.
¿Cuáles son las Ventajas de un Algoritmo Lineal?
Las ventajas de un algoritmo lineal incluyen:
- Fácil de entender y depurar.
- Seguridad garantizada, ya que cada paso se ejecutará de manera consecutiva.
- Facilita la optimización y simplifica la implementación.
¿Cuándo se utiliza un Algoritmo Lineal?
Se utiliza un algoritmo lineal en situaciones en las que se requiere una secuencia de pasos estandarizados para resolver un problema. Los algoritmos lineales se utilizan cuando se necesita una secuencia de pasos predecibles y fiables.
¿Qué son los Tipos de Algoritmo Lineal?
Los tipos de algoritmos lineales incluyen:
- Algoritmos de búsqueda secuencial.
- Algoritmos de ordenamiento.
- Algoritmos de cálculo numérico.
- Algoritmos de optimización.
Ejemplo de Uso de un Algoritmo Lineal en la Vida Cotidiana
Un ejemplo de uso de un algoritmo lineal en la vida cotidiana es la receta para hacer una tarta. La receta de tarta sigue una secuencia de pasos estandarizados para obtener el resultado deseado.
Ejemplo de Uso de un Algoritmo Lineal desde una Perspectiva Diferente
Un ejemplo de uso de un algoritmo lineal desde una perspectiva diferente es la secuencia de pasos para hacer un afeitado. El afeitado sigue una secuencia de pasos estandarizados para obtener el resultado deseado.
¿Qué significa un Algoritmo Lineal?
Un algoritmo lineal es un tipo de algoritmo que sigue una secuencia lineal de pasos para resolver un problema. La linealidad de un algoritmo se refiere a la capacidad de realizar cambios consecutivos sin afectar la estructura del algoritmo.
¿Cuál es la Importancia de un Algoritmo Lineal en la Programación?
La importancia de un algoritmo lineal en la programación es que facilita la implementación de programas y sistemas. Los algoritmos lineales se utilizan para resolver problemas que requieren una secuencia de pasos estandarizados.
¿Qué Función Tiene un Algoritmo Lineal en la Programación?
El algoritmo lineal tiene la función de seguir una secuencia de pasos estandarizados para resolver un problema. Los algoritmos lineales se utilizan para resolver problemas que requieren una secuencia de pasos estandarizados.
¿Cómo se Aplica un Algoritmo Lineal en la Vida Cotidiana?
Un algoritmo lineal se aplica en la vida cotidiana en situaciones en las que se requiere una secuencia de pasos estandarizados para resolver un problema. Los algoritmos lineales se utilizan cuando se necesita una secuencia de pasos predecibles y fiables.
¿Origen del Término Algoritmo Lineal?
El término algoritmo lineal fue acuñado por el matemático alemán Carl Friedrich Gauss en el siglo XIX. Gauss utilizó el término ‘algoritmo’ para describir la secuencia de pasos que se utilizan para resolver un problema matemático.
Características de un Algoritmo Lineal
Las características de un algoritmo lineal incluyen:
- Secuencia de pasos estandarizados.
- Fácil de entender y depurar.
- Seguridad garantizada.
- Facilita la optimización.
¿Existen Diferentes Tipos de Algoritmo Lineal?
Sí, existen diferentes tipos de algoritmos lineales, como:
- Algoritmos de búsqueda secuencial.
- Algoritmos de ordenamiento.
- Algoritmos de cálculo numérico.
- Algoritmos de optimización.
A qué se Refiere el Término Algoritmo Lineal y Cómo se Debe Usar en una Oración
El término algoritmo lineal se refiere a un tipo de algoritmo que sigue una secuencia lineal de pasos para resolver un problema. Se debe usar el término ‘algoritmo lineal’ en contextos en los que se requiera una secuencia de pasos estandarizados.
Ventajas y Desventajas de un Algoritmo Lineal
Ventajas:
- Fácil de entender y depurar.
- Seguridad garantizada.
- Facilita la optimización.
Desventajas:
- Puede ser lento en problemas complejos.
- No es adecuado para problemas no lineales.
Bibliografía de Algoritmo Lineal
- Gauss, C. F. (1801). Theoria Motus Corporum Coelestium in Sectores Planos. Berlin: G. Reimer.
- Knuth, D. E. (1973). The Art of Computer Programming. Addison-Wesley.
- Cormen, T. H., Leiserson, C. E., Rivest, R. L., & Stein, C. (2009). Introduction to Algorithms. MIT Press.
Fernanda es una diseñadora de interiores y experta en organización del hogar. Ofrece consejos prácticos sobre cómo maximizar el espacio, organizar y crear ambientes hogareños que sean funcionales y estéticamente agradables.
INDICE

